I have recently purchased a 99 Oldsmobile Alero. There is a problem with the turn signals/hazard button which started out with a loud buzzing while the turn signals were activated. I could sometimes get the buzzing to stop by pushing the hazard button at the same time as the turn signal. Now it's at the point where my signals don't even work 95% of the time. I'll start my car and the first time I use them they might work, but as soon as I turn the wheel they stop working and do not work for the rest of the trip. The hazards have stopped working as well. I have been told that my VIN number is not covered. Online research has pulled up NHTSA action number : rq04005 which states that gm will issue a special policy for 1999-2000 Alero since it's not covered under recall 03v327. However, further searches have found that rq04005 expired in February 2010. The defect acknowledged in recall 03v327 is exactly the same as the issue acknowledged in NHTSA action# rq04005, so why is there an allowed expiration date for the remedy of the problem?.
